Subject line: Clinical Question Answering Services
A national audit of Clinical Question Answering Services (CQAS) in England
and Wales is currently being conducted by Doctors.net.uk on behalf of the
National Knowledge Service (NKS). This work is being taken forward in
association with a second survey of Clinical Librarians in the UK, which is
to be launched next week (beginning 13th June).
The purpose of the audit is to identify and characterise rapid response CQAS
whether they are in the public, private or commercial sector, encompassing a
spectrum of services from UKMi to the pilot service offered by NLH.
It is expected that a summary of the findings of the audit will be prepared,
and available via NKS, by September. Meanwhile, further information about
the work of the National Co-ordination and Development of Clinical Question
Answering Services programme is available at
http://www.nks.nhs.uk/background_questionAnswering.asp
